Brandon Ingram wanted to end up with either Raptors or Hawks

February 13, 2025 by Hoops Hype

According to multiple reports and confirmed by TSN, Brandon Ingram had targeted Toronto or Atlanta as his ideal landing spots. Their familiarity with his representatives – Canadian agent Mike George and Rich Paul of Klutch Sports – allowed the Raptors to get a sense of his desire to play for the team and to have a rough framework of what it would cost to keep him.
